Ingredients

  • Jacket Potatoes – 1 per person
  • Eggs
  • Mayonnaise
  • Dijon Mustard
  • Salt
  • Pepper

I haven’t included quantities for this recipe because they are all “to taste”. If you’re hungry add more eggs. If you’re not a fan, just add less mustard – you could even leave it out of you don’t like it. I prefer my jacket potatoes with more mayonnaise than most people, so I add loads. It’s all about what tastes good to you so mix up some of the filling and give it a try, see what you think it needs more of.


How to Make Jacket Potatoes with Egg Mayonnaise

How to Make Egg Mayonnaise Filling

How to Make Perfect Jacket Potatoes with Egg Filling

Start by putting the eggs in a pan of water and bringing it to the boil.

Leave the eggs to boil for about 15 minutes.

Once the eggs are boiled fill the pan with cold water until the water in the pan is all cold. This makes it much easier to peel your eggs which is your next job.

Pop the peeled eggs in a tub.

Add a generous dollop of mayonnaise, a tea spoon of Dijon mustard, a sprinkle of salt and a dash of pepper.

Mash the eggs with a fork mixing all of the ingredients.


How to Cook Jacket Potatoes in the Air Fryer

Pierce the skin of the potatoes with a sharp knife or fork. You need to pierce it in lots of different places all over the skin.

Put your potatoes on a microwave proof plate and pop them in the microwave for about 7 – 10 minutes. Two medium sized potatoes will take 7 minutes, four large potatoes will need 10 minutes.

The potatoes should be tender but not fully cooked.

After the potatoes have been cooked in the microwave transfer them to the air fryer to crisp up the skins. They should be cooked in the air fryer for the same amount of time as they had in the microwave.

The potatoes are ready when the skins are lovely and crispy and the flesh is soft just like mashed potatoes.

How to Serve Jacket Potatoes with Egg Mayonnaise

Cut your potatoes open and add a generous knob of butter. Then load them up with your delicious Egg Mayonnaise filling.

I like them served with a small side salad.

The Egg Mayonnaise filling will last in the fridge for three or four days. Keep it in an air tight container like a Tupperware tub.

This same filling can also be used for sandwiches and wraps.
